WiFi Analyzer is a barebones WiFi signal strength meter app for computers running the Windows operating system. With a simple, user-friendly interface, it provides basic network analysis features and is ideal for casual users who don’t want to delve into the complexities of Wi-Fi. WiFi Analyzer can detect nearby networks, sort them by signal strength, and visualize them on a graph which shows on which channel each network runs.

Wifi Analyzer

Although it does not currently support Wi-Fi 6E, there’s hope that this feature will be added in a future update.

A tool like this is useful for finding the best open WiFi network in public places or for basic troubleshooting. WiFi Analyzer is available in Windows Store for free.

Why Measure Wi-Fi Strength and What WiFi Signal Strength Meter Apps Do?

After reviewing the top apps, let’s explore why WiFi signal strength test tools are indispensable and how they work.

Many users set up a wireless network, simply where it’s convenient rather than ensuring the best coverage. In reality, Wi-Fi signals weaken over distance, struggle to penetrate walls, and face interference from other networks — leading to slow speeds, unstable connections, and dead zones.

Even the most powerful router can’t guarantee a seamless connection if it’s poorly positioned or if interference goes unchecked. That’s why conducting a WiFi signal strength test is crucial.

The right WiFi signal strength meter apps go beyond displaying real-time signal levels: they analyze wireless networks, detect interference sources, and generate coverage heatmaps.

WiFi signal strength is measured in dBm (decibel-milliwatts). The ideal signal strength depends on your usage:

  • -50 dBm or higher — Excellent signal for any application.
  • -60 dBm to -67 dBm — Good for video calls, streaming, and gaming.
  • -70 dBm — Minimum for web browsing and emails.
  • Less than -75 dBm — Unstable connection, likely causing dropped signals and buffering.

How can I boost my WiFi signal on my laptop Windows 11?

There are several things that you can try to boost WiFi signal on your Windows 11 laptop:

  • Update WiFi drivers — Ensure your laptop has the latest drivers for better compatibility and performance.
  • Run a WiFi signal strength test — to identify weak spots and optimize router placement use NetSpot or built-in tools.
  • Change WiFi channels — Use Inspector Mode in NetSpot to find a less congested channel.
  • Upgrade to a USB WiFi adapter — If your laptop has a weak built-in Wi-Fi module, an external USB adapter with an antenna can provide better reception.
  • Move closer to the router — Reduce distance and avoid obstacles like walls or furniture.
  • Adjust WiFi power settings — In Device Manager, disable Power Saving Mode for WiFi and increase Roaming Aggressiveness if you frequently switch networks.
  • Use 5 GHz or 6 GHz instead of 2.4 GHz — If your laptop supports Wi-Fi 6E, switching to 6 GHz can reduce interference.
  • Disable Bluetooth (if using 2.4 GHz WiFi) — If your WiFi is on 2.4 GHz, turning off Bluetooth might help reduce interference.

What causes weak WiFi signal strength?

Several factors can weaken your WiFi signal strength:

  • Distance from the router — Signal weakens over longer distances.
  • Obstructions — Walls, furniture, and metal surfaces can block signals.
  • Interference — Neighboring Wi-Fi networks, microwaves, and Bluetooth devices can cause interference.
  • Overcrowded channels — Too many networks on the same channel reduce performance.
  • Outdated equipment — Older routers may not support Wi-Fi 6E and newer standards.
